PONTIAC SOLSTICE 2007 Owners Guide Tilt Wheel
A tilt wheel allows you to adjust the steering wheel
before you drive. You can raise the steering
wheel to the highest level to give your legs more
room when you enter and exit the vehicle.

PONTIAC SOLSTICE 2007 Owners Guide Fog Lamps
If your vehicle has a fog
lamp button, it is located
on the instrument
panel, to the right of the
steering wheel.
The ignition must be on to turn your fog lamps on.
